AYSO ANNOUNCES ONLINE TRAINING Over the past few years, the AYSO membership has expressed an interest in expanding the delivery methods of AYSO training and certification. AYSO has answered that call and contracted with Justinen Creative Group (JCG), a company that specializes in the development of on-line education. AYSO and JCG are working together to make a variety of AYSO training and certification courses available on-line. AYSO is proud to announce the rollout of its first three on-line courses that are now available for training and certification. The Safe Haven Coach, Safe Haven Referee and Board & Staff Introductory Certification (BASIC) courses are available to the AYSO membership via the internet at www.aysotraining.org. In order to access the on-line courses and receive training and certification credit, you must:
Upon completion (some on-line modules require passing a test), you will have the option to print a certificate of successful completion. We suggest that you take advantage of this option and keep the certificate of completion for your files. Volunteer records in eAYSO will be updated to reflect completed training/certification on a weekly basis.
